Word Form Problem
I created a word form that has an issue. I have check box form fields (non active x) on top in a table and plain text content controls in tables below. If you click on one of the check boxes, it locks up the text content controls below unless you tab out of all of the check boxes. In other words, if you click on a check box and then click on a text control, the text control is locked. You have to click on a check box again and tab all the way through the check boxes to open up the text controls again. Anybody know what's going on? |

Hi firewatch,
You really shouldn't use formfields and content controls in the same document. However, since Word 2007 lacks a content control checkbox (first introduced in Word 2010), you should consider using a dropdown instead. This has the advantage that you can see whether a choice has been skipped over.
